Summary
This research will help us to understand whether transcranial direct current stimulation (tDCS) can safely improve recovery of speech and language abilities, gait , and mood in people with Parkinson's disease and related disorders. Some of the disorders that will be studied to understand if tDCS can be useful include Parkinson's Disease, Multi-System Atrophy (MSA) and progressive supranuclear palsy (PSP).

Interventions
- DEVICE
-
tDCS
tDCS will be applied with a Soterix CT tDCS Device with a HD-tDCS 4x1 Multi-Channel Stimulation Interface. During stimulation, a low level of constant DC electrical current (1-2 mA) will be applied via the electrodes. Current will be ramped up over 10-60 seconds, and typically causes very mild tingling and itching sensations. The current will be applied for no more than 20 minutes per session, at which time the current is ramped down over 10-60 seconds. Subjects will be seated in a chair throughout tDCS administration. Subjects will receive tDCS 5 days/week for 4 weeks.
